Among the following words, pick out an example for initial consonant cluster

ATexts

BBlue

CSects

DToys

Answer:

B. Blue

Read Explanation:

  • A consonant cluster means two or more consonants occur together without a vowel between them.

  • An initial consonant cluster occurs at the beginning of a word.

๐Ÿ‘‰ In blue:

  • The initial sounds are /bl/ โ€” this is an initial consonant cluster (a combination of /b/ + /l/).
